As for hitting 3.6, it might be possible, it might not. You are already at 1.3875 volts and only 3.1 ghz.
The thing about these B chips I've found out recently is that as you increase voltage, temps start to shoot up at a pretty fast rate. this is due to the fact that the B chips appear to generate more heat at a given voltage than the A chips.
Just be sure to watch your temps carefully.
